#!/bin/bash
# S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
#
# add private ipv4 and ipv6 addresses to loopback
readonly V6_INNER='100::a/128'
readonly V4_INNER='192.168.0.1/32'
if getopts ":s" opt; then
readonly SIT_DEV_NAME='sixtofourtest0'
readonly V6_SIT='2::/64'
readonly V4_SIT='172.17.0.1/32'
shift
fi
fail() {
echo "error: $*" 1>&2
exit 1
}
setup() {
ip -6 addr add "${V6_INNER}" dev lo || fail 'failed to setup v6 address'
ip -4 addr add "${V4_INNER}" dev lo || fail 'failed to setup v4 address'
if [[ -n "${V6_SIT}" ]]; then
ip link add "${SIT_DEV_NAME}" type sit remote any local any \
|| fail 'failed to add sit'
ip link set dev "${SIT_DEV_NAME}" up \
|| fail 'failed to bring sit device up'
ip -6 addr add "${V6_SIT}" dev "${SIT_DEV_NAME}" \
|| fail 'failed to setup v6 SIT address'
ip -4 addr add "${V4_SIT}" dev "${SIT_DEV_NAME}" \
|| fail 'failed to setup v4 SIT address'
fi
sleep 2 # avoid race causing bind to fail
}
cleanup() {
if [[ -n "${V6_SIT}" ]]; then
ip -4 addr del "${V4_SIT}" dev "${SIT_DEV_NAME}"
ip -6 addr del "${V6_SIT}" dev "${SIT_DEV_NAME}"
ip link del "${SIT_DEV_NAME}"
fi
ip -4 addr del "${V4_INNER}" dev lo
ip -6 addr del "${V6_INNER}" dev lo
}
trap cleanup EXIT
setup
"$@"
exit "$?"
